Not able to move from RHEL6 64 bit to RHEL5 32 bit

I have a virtual machine created on RHEL 6 64 bit OS on Esxi 4.1

I want to install a RHEL 5 32 bit on this virutal machine. For that I changed the Guest OS to be RHEL 5 32 bit from the settings and supplied a rhel 5 32 bit iso in the CDROM. also I changed the boot order to boot from CD first.

However, it doesn't change the guest OS to RHEL5,  doesn't detect CD containing RHEL5 and proceeds to boot from harddisk with RHEL 6 64 bit.

Please suggest if this is a possible change for an exisiting virtual machine or I need to delete the machine and recreate with RHEL 5 32 bit?
